The idea came to me while watching someone make a chicken and rice base on a TV cooking show. I tried it with fried rice, which we often eat at home. I made ground beef using the method shown on the TV show. If you make it and keep it in your free time, it will be useful for those days when you don't feel like cooking or don't have time. If you keep small portions, put them on plastic wrap, flatten a little, wrap, then store in the refrigerator. Steps to stay in stock. A flavorful base of homemade fried rice

  1. Season the ground beef lightly with salt and pepper without breaking it up. Sprinkle with meat.
  2. ginger and garlic paste.
  3. Cut the leeks, including the green ones, into small pieces. You can also cut the 十 symbol lengthwise and then chop it into small pieces.
  4. Crack the eggs into a bowl and lightly s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  5. In a wok or large pot, add 1 teaspoon of sesame oil and the frying oil. After heating, add the eggs one by one and beat at high speed.
  6. When about 50% done (this goes by quickly), return the egg to the whisked bowl. Break it up with a wooden spoon (or similar) in a slicing motion.
  7. In the same unwashed pan, add 1.5 teaspoons of sesame oil and fruit oil. Cook with ginger and garlic.
  8. As soon as it is fragrant, add the ground beef. Fry in a pan like a hamburger, without breaking it. This time I used ground chicken breast.
  9. Once the meat is browned on both sides, slice while continuing to cook. It should not be finely ground. It tastes better when it has hard balls.
  10. After the meat is well cooked, add the leek. Continue cooking.
  11. Add the chicken broth, salt and pepper.
  12. When the flavors combine, add the eggs. Break it down while connecting everything. Pour the soy sauce directly into the pan and let it drain. Mix everything 2 or 3 times and turn off the fire.
  13. While cooking, divide it into 8 parts. Since I had 650 grams, I made each serving 80 grams, once the pieces are completely cooled, refrigerate.
  14. If you want to eat fried rice, microwave some and mix it with the rice. 1 rice weighs 180-200 grams.
